SECRETARY-GENERAL CONDEMNS JERUSALEM SUICIDE BOMBING,
URGES DECISIVE ACTION TO ARREST INSTIGATORS
The following statement was issued today by the Spokesman for Secretary-General Kofi Annan:
The Secretary-General condemns, in the strongest possible terms, the suicide bombing today by a Palestinian militant group in Jerusalem, which killed 20 Israelis and injured dozens more.� He extends his sincere condolences to the families of the victims.� Today has been a tragic day for the United Nations family as well, and we share the grief felt for all victims.
The Secretary-General has made clear repeatedly that terrorist attacks are totally reprehensible.� He urges Palestinian Prime Minister Abbas to take decisive action to arrest the instigators of this attack and prevent such attacks from happening again.� The Secretary-General calls on the Government of Israel to act with restraint in the face of this provocation, and not contribute to a renewed cycle of violence and revenge.� The Secretary-General reaffirms his belief that security for both Israelis and Palestinians can best be achieved by the political process of conflict resolution called for in the “Road Map”.
